Gmail에서 고정 폭 글꼴로 일반 텍스트 만 메시지를 표시하도록 할 수 있습니까?


34

text/plain일정한 너비의 글꼴을 사용하여 콘텐츠 만있는 Gmail 메시지를 표시 할 수 있습니까? 명확히하기 위해 여전히 multipart/alternativeHTML 모드로 표시되는 HTML 부분이있는 메시지를 선호 합니다. (즉, 썬더 버드와 마찬가지로 )

표와 같은 형식의 일반 텍스트 메시지가 나타납니다. 분명히 일정한 너비의 글꼴에 달려 있습니다. Gmail은 다음과 같이 형식을 바꿉니다.

대체 텍스트

물론 다음과 같은 것을 원할 것입니다.

대체 텍스트

(고정 너비의 특정 필터 (또는 특정 레이블로 태그가 지정된)와 일치하는 메시지를 표시하는 것도 여기에서 동일한 솔루션이 될 수 있으므로 가능하면 알려주세요!)

Gmail 설정을 둘러 보았지만 관련 항목을 쉽게 찾을 수 없었습니다. " 원본 표시 "옵션은 해결 방법이지만 항상 그렇게해야하는 경우에는 다소 어색합니다.


이것은 해결되지 않은 오래된 수퍼 유저 질문 ( Google 캐시 )을 다시 게시 한 것입니다 . 오히려 Webapps 로 마이그레이션 했지만, 삭제 행복 SU 중재자가 최근에 어떤 이유로 든 완전히 제거 한 것처럼 보이지 않습니다.

답변:


13

2019-07-15 업데이트 :

gmail-fixed-font확장은 이제 GitHub의에서 호스팅 : https://github.com/jparise/gmail-fixed-font

지침은 repo README에 제공되지만 요약합니다 (Chrome을 사용한다고 가정).

  1. 스크립트를 다운로드
  2. 새 탭을 열고 chrome://extensions/
  3. 개발자 모드 사용
  4. 스크립트를 창으로 끌어다 놓고 설치
  5. (선택 사항) 세부 사항> 사이트 액세스 : 특정 사이트를 클릭 https://mail.google.com하고 대화 상자에 입력 한 후 저장 하여 Gmail 도메인에 대해서만 확장을 허용 할 수 있습니다

좋아, 당신은 Gmail 고정 글꼴 사용자 스크립트 를 시도해야

// ==UserScript==
// @name           Gmail Fixed Font
// @namespace      http://www.indelible.org/
// @description    Fixed-font message bodies for Gmail
// @author         Jon Parise, James Tunnicliffe
// @version        1.3
// @include        http://mail.google.com/*
// @include        https://mail.google.com/*
// @include        http://*.mail.google.com/*
// @include        https://*.mail.google.com/*
// @grant          GM_addStyle
// ==/UserScript==

// Plain-text Message Body
var css = ".ii, .Ak { font: medium monospace !important; }";
// Compose Interface
css += ".editable { font: medium monospace !important; }";

if (typeof GM_addStyle != "undefined") {
    GM_addStyle(css);
} else if (typeof addStyle != "undefined") {
    addStyle(css);
} else {
    var heads = document.getElementsByTagName("head");
    if (heads.length > 0) {
        var node = document.createElement("style");
        node.type = "text/css";
        node.appendChild(document.createTextNode(css));
        heads[0].appendChild(node);
    }
}

6

Chrome을 사용하는 경우 Gmail 고정 너비 텍스트 확장 프로그램이이를 처리합니다.


1
+1, 이것이 내가 원하는 것을 정확하게하지 않더라도 알아두면 좋을 것입니다 (HTML 부분을 포함하는 다중 부분 메시지에도 고정 너비를 사용함)
Jonik

3
새로운 Gmail 편지 쓰기에서는 작동하지 않는 것 같습니다.
6005

4

그런 다음 "답장"또는 "전달"을 선택하고 글꼴을 Courier New로 변경할 수 있습니다.


1
솔직히 이것은 서투른 것 같습니다. "질문보기"대안 (질문에 언급 된)조차도 더 편리하며 내가 찾고있는 것은 자동적 인 것입니다.
Jonik

4

이것은 나를 미치게 만들었지 만 특정 메일 목록의 모노 스페이스 만 원했고 글꼴 크기도 조정할 수 있기를 원했습니다.

기존 솔루션과 제안을 검토 한 후 Gmail 라벨로 CSS 속성을 적용하는 새로운 Chrome 확장 프로그램 (무료 및 오픈 소스)을 만들었습니다. 메일 링리스트 메시지에 라벨을 적용하기위한 GMail 규칙이 이미 있었으므로 이것이 나에게 효과적이었습니다.

CSS 선택기 및 논리는 .ii, .Ak다른 답변 에서 언급 한 것보다 안정적이어야합니다 . 메시지보기 및 응답 / 전달 편집기에 다른 스타일 특성을 적용 할 수 있습니다.

Chrome 웹 스토어에서 게시 된 버전을 사용하거나 개발자 모드의 소스에서 설치할 수 있습니다.

출처 : https://github.com/mscalora/GMailStyleByLabel

Chrome 웹 스토어 : Gmail 라벨 스타일러


답장 할 때 에디터에만 적용되는 경우
Pawel Veselov

1

Stylish 또는 내가 좋아하는 Stylebot과 같은 사용자 정의 CSS 확장을 사용하는 경우 위의 사용자 스크립트에서 사용하는 CSS를 붙여 넣을 수 있습니다.

.ii, .Ak  { font: medium monospace !important; }
.editable { font: medium monospace !important; }

여전히 2017 년 현재


하지 않는 것 아주 ... 충분히 2019에서
SAMB
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.